The Center for Medical Genomics was established in 2002 at the Helen F. Graham Cancer Center with a primary focus on cancer genetics. Over the years the program has expanded comprehensive genomics testing and support services offered through the region at seven sites throughout Delaware and Cecil County. Our team provides genetic counseling across multiple service lines, including oncology, prenatal, NICU, cardiovascular, neurology and adult services.
About ChristianaCare:
ChristianaCare is one of the country's most dynamic health systems, centered on improving health outcomes, making high-quality care more accessible and lowering health care costs. ChristianaCare includes an extensive network of outpatient services, home health care, medical aid units, two hospitals (1,300 beds), a Level I trauma center and a Level III neonatal intensive care unit, a comprehensive stroke center and regional centers of excellence in heart and vascular care, cancer care and women's health. We rank 21st in the nation for hospital admissions and 6th for admission of stroke patients.
